This year鈥檚 Wordplay event featured a phenomenal showcase of the St. 春雨直播 Community. Through contributions from 春雨直播 Becky Roloff '76, Tarshia L. Stanley, PhD, Taiyon Coleman, PhD and Cecilia Konchar Farr, PhD, and Natalie Eschenbaum, the University demonstrated how truly dedicated we are to women leading and influencing.

Through giveaways, community members engaged in exclusive events, won books, or received enhanced tickets to experience everything Wordplay had to offer. Attendees from around the country joined live, with opportunities for many more to view event recordings until June 1, 2021. 

The Loft鈥檚 executive and artistic director Britt Udesen shared, 鈥淭his year, in another virtual iteration, we continued the tradition of presenting critical conversations that dug deep into conversations around social justice. I was lucky enough to attend a conversation between Tai Coleman and Randa Jarrar that made me wish I was an undergraduate again so I could take ALL of Tai's classes. Becky Roloff led an event intended for kids but exciting for all readers, titled She Persisted, that inspired all of us to be leaders. Tarshia Stanley's lunchtime conversation with Rivers Solomon was the Loft staff's favorite event of the festival both because of the beauty of Rivers' writing but also the incredibly thought provoking and generous questions Tarshia brought. None of that would have been possible without the support and leadership of St. Kate's.鈥
